Bring bug spray for wooded areas
Multiple visitors reported mosquito bites and ticks after playing in the forested sections of the disc golf course.
Check bathroom availability ahead
Restroom facilities are frequently locked during weekday mornings and early afternoons despite posted hours.

Visit on weekdays or early mornings
Warm weekends bring crowded parking and busy play areas, while weekday visits offer more space and quieter conditions.
